کد مقاله کد نشریه سال انتشار مقاله انگلیسی نسخه تمام متن
4950058 1440361 2016 20 صفحه PDF دانلود رایگان
عنوان انگلیسی مقاله ISI
Iteration and Labelled Iteration
ترجمه فارسی عنوان
اصطلاحات و اصطلاحات با برچسب
موضوعات مرتبط
مهندسی و علوم پایه مهندسی کامپیوتر نظریه محاسباتی و ریاضیات
چکیده انگلیسی

We analyse the conventional sum-based representation of iteration from the perspective of programmers, and show that the syntax they suggest is fundamentally not a good representation of Java-style iteration with for, while, break, and continue. We present an alternative syntax, which we call “labelled iteration”, where loops are identified using labels.The languages are analysed: we give denotational and operational semantics, adequacy proofs for both languages, and a translation function from sum-based iteration to labelled iteration.

ناشر
Database: Elsevier - ScienceDirect (ساینس دایرکت)
Journal: Electronic Notes in Theoretical Computer Science - Volume 325, 5 October 2016, Pages 127-146
نویسندگان
, ,